aboutsummaryrefslogtreecommitdiff
path: root/org.fox.ttrss/src/main/java/org/fox
diff options
context:
space:
mode:
authorAndrew Dolgov <noreply@fakecake.org>2014-10-20 21:48:18 +0400
committerAndrew Dolgov <noreply@fakecake.org>2014-10-20 21:48:18 +0400
commit31440437fe52e493984780842a0ed87fc80fe3e4 (patch)
treeb0a59b32d64206f8d5e539121c7ac071535bb6cf /org.fox.ttrss/src/main/java/org/fox
parentf6deb68c76a87dfe5ec3353ae48bb8f0bfa5d5ce (diff)
if articlepager is also available, notify it about updated item count after lazy load
Diffstat (limited to 'org.fox.ttrss/src/main/java/org/fox')
-rw-r--r--org.fox.ttrss/src/main/java/org/fox/ttrss/ArticlePager.java4
-rw-r--r--org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esActivity.java7
-rw-r--r--org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esFragment.java4
3 files changed, 12 insertions, 3 deletions
diff --git a/org.fox.ttrss/src/main/java/org/fox/ttrss/ArticlePager.java b/org.fox.ttrss/src/main/java/org/fox/ttrss/ArticlePager.java
index ee940e79..f00fbd5c 100644
--- a/org.fox.ttrss/src/main/java/org/fox/ttrss/ArticlePager.java
+++ b/org.fox.ttrss/src/main/java/org/fox/ttrss/ArticlePager.java
@@ -161,7 +161,7 @@ public class ArticlePager extends Fragment {
@Override
protected void onPostExecute(JsonElement result) {
if (isDetached()) return;
-
+
m_activity.setProgressBarVisibility(false);
//m_activity.m_pullToRefreshAttacher.setRefreshComplete();
@@ -255,6 +255,8 @@ public class ArticlePager extends Fragment {
}
};
+ Log.d(TAG, "[AP] request more headlines...");
+
req.execute(map);
}
diff --git a/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esActivity.java b/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esActivity.java
index fc8d3621..9d6c5d7a 100644
--- a/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esActivity.java
+++ b/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esActivity.java
@@ -237,7 +237,12 @@ public class HeadlinesActivity extends OnlineActivity implements HeadlinesEventL
@Override
public void onHeadlinesLoaded(boolean appended) {
HeadlinesFragment hf = (HeadlinesFragment) getSupportFragmentManager().findFragmentByTag(FRAG_HEADLINES);
-
+ ArticlePager ap = (ArticlePager) getSupportFragmentManager().findFragmentByTag(FRAG_ARTICLE);
+
+ if (ap != null) {
+ ap.notifyUpdated();
+ }
+
if (hf != null) {
Article article = hf.getActiveArticle();
diff --git a/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esFragment.java b/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esFragment.java
index 56a81199..c14a55ec 100644
--- a/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esFragment.java
+++ b/org.fox.ttrss/src/main/java/org/fox/ttrss/HeadlinesFragment.java
@@ -554,7 +554,9 @@ public class HeadlinesFragment extends Fragment implements OnItemClickListener,
}
};
-
+
+ Log.d(TAG, "[HP] request more headlines...");
+
req.execute(map);
}
}